[lazarus] Problems running Lazarus

Mattias Gaertner nc-gaertnma at netcologne.de
Tue Dec 23 06:08:40 EST 2003


On Tue, 23 Dec 2003 20:26:03 +1000  prologic at shortcircuit.net.au (James
Mills) wrote:

> Hi,
> 
> I recently just grabbed the CVS sources and tried to compile lazarus:
> 
> (gdb) run
> Starting program:
> /home/prologic/programming/temp/lazarus/lazarus/lazarus 
> TApplication.HandleException Range check error

You compiled lazarus with range checking on. I added some explicit type
casts. I don't know, how to fix all the range check warnings nice.

For example, I need a type for the TStream.Size. Any ideas?


Mattias


> TApplication.HideAllFormsWithStayOnTop :TSPLASHFORM
> TApplication.HandleException: there was another exception during showing
> the first exception
> [TMainIDE.Destroy] A
> 
> Program received signal SIGSEGV, Segmentation fault.
> TAVLTREENODEMEMMANAGER__DISPOSENODE (ANODE=$404afa54, this=$0) at
> avl_tree.pas:1100
> 1100    avl_tree.pas: No such file or directory.
>         in avl_tree.pas
> 
> 
> cheers
> James
> 
> PS: Be nice to finally get Lazarus working, this is the first time I've
> been able to compile it :)
> 
> -- 
> -Zero Defect Software Engineers Group - ZDSEG
> -
> -Web:  http://www.shortcircuit.net.au/
> -Wiki: http://wiki.shortcircuit.net.au/
> -ICQ:  98888663
> -
> -You need only two tools. WD-40 and duct tape.
> -If it doesn't move and it should, use WD-40.
> -If it moves and shouldn't, use the tape.
> 
> _________________________________________________________________
>      To unsubscribe: mail lazarus-request at miraclec.com with
>                 "unsubscribe" as the Subject
>    archives at http://www.lazarus.freepascal.org/mailarchives


-- 






More information about the Lazarus mailing list